vkCmdDrawIndirectCount

Draw primitives with indirect parameters and draw count

To record a non-indexed draw call with a draw call count sourced from a buffer, call:

void vkCmdDrawIndirectCount(
    VkCommandBuffer commandBuffer,
    VkBuffer buffer,
    VkDeviceSize offset,
    VkBuffer countBuffer,
    VkDeviceSize countBufferOffset,
    uint32_t maxDrawCount,
    uint32_t stride);

  • commandBuffer is the command buffer into which the command is recorded.
  • buffer is the buffer containing draw parameters.
  • offset is the byte offset into buffer where parameters begin.
  • countBuffer is the buffer containing the draw count.
  • countBufferOffset is the byte offset into countBuffer where the draw count begins.
  • maxDrawCount specifies the maximum number of draws that will be executed. The actual number of executed draw calls is the minimum of the count specified in countBuffer and maxDrawCount.
  • stride is the byte stride between successive sets of draw parameters.

vkCmdDrawIndirectCount behaves similarly to vkCmdDrawIndirect except that the draw count is read by the device from a buffer during execution. The command will read an unsigned 32-bit integer from countBuffer located at countBufferOffset and use this as the draw count.

VUID-vkCmdDrawIndirectCount-buffer-02708

If buffer is non-sparse then it must be bound completely and contiguously to a single VkDeviceMemory object

VUID-vkCmdDrawIndirectCount-buffer-02709

buffer must have been created with the VK_BUFFER_USAGE_INDIRECT_BUFFER_BIT usage flag set

VUID-vkCmdDrawIndirectCount-offset-02710

offset must be a multiple of 4

VUID-vkCmdDrawIndirectCount-commandBuffer-02711

commandBuffer must not be a protected command buffer

VUID-vkCmdDrawIndirectCount-countBuffer-02714

If countBuffer is non-sparse then it must be bound completely and contiguously to a single VkDeviceMemory object

VUID-vkCmdDrawIndirectCount-countBuffer-02715

countBuffer must have been created with the VK_BUFFER_USAGE_INDIRECT_BUFFER_BIT usage flag set

VUID-vkCmdDrawIndirectCount-countBufferOffset-02716

countBufferOffset must be a multiple of 4

VUID-vkCmdDrawIndirectCount-countBuffer-02717

The count stored in countBuffer must be less than or equal to VkPhysicalDeviceLimits::maxDrawIndirectCount

VUID-vkCmdDrawIndirectCount-countBufferOffset-04129

(countBufferOffset + sizeof(uint32_t)) must be less than or equal to the size of countBuffer

VUID-vkCmdDrawIndirectCount-None-04445

If the drawIndirectCount feature is not enabled this function must not be used

VUID-vkCmdDrawIndirectCount-stride-03110

stride must be a multiple of 4 and must be greater than or equal to sizeof(VkDrawIndirectCommand)

VUID-vkCmdDrawIndirectCount-maxDrawCount-03111

If maxDrawCount is greater than or equal to 1, (stride × (maxDrawCount - 1) + offset + sizeof(VkDrawIndirectCommand)) must be less than or equal to the size of buffer
